            野柳 - some rock formation along coastal area.

            九份 - depends on your children. But I think it will be a good experience for mine.
            金瓜石 - scenic area
            基隆庙口 - they do have a night market

            Basically if you book a driver, they very much cover the same route. Price range from NT3000-NT5000 for day trip.

            淡水 + 地熱谷 - Danshui Mrt and Xin Beitou Mrt
            忠烈祠 - this is to see the change of guards ceremony

                Hi, just want to add…this year we went to taipei & do take time to go to Babyboss themepark !!! your kids will love it…it’s almost the same like the Korea themepark which was featured in news last night…lots of mini jobs (pilots/doctors/firemen etc) for them to do & earn ‘salary’ & exchange for rewards. u might want to google it for the exact address ( i cant recall. but took a free shuttle bus from Shilin station ?)& try to go on weekdays (less crowds) & bring along the camera to take their different outfits at work
